TEFL Certification

TEFL stands for Teaching English as a Foreign Language. This certification is typically for individuals who want to teach English to non-native English speakers in countries where English is not the primary language. TEFL courses cover a wide range of topics related to teaching English, such as lesson planning, classroom management, and language assessment. These courses are often suitable for those who want to teach English abroad but may not have prior teaching experience.

TESOL Certification

TESOL stands for Teaching English to Speakers of Other Languages. TESOL certification programs are more comprehensive and can be geared towards teaching English to both non-native speakers living in English-speaking countries and to students in foreign countries. TESOL courses cover a broader range of topics compared to TEFL, including linguistics, second language acquisition theories, and teaching methodologies. TESOL certifications are often preferred for those looking to teach English to a diverse range of learners.

CELTA Certification

CELTA stands for Certificate in English Language Teaching to Adults. The CELTA certification is provided by Cambridge Assessment English and is considered one of the most prestigious certifications for English language teaching. CELTA courses are intensive programs that focus on practical teaching skills and include observed teaching practice with real English language learners. The CELTA certification is highly regarded by employers worldwide, especially in English-speaking countries.

Conclusion

In conclusion, the main differences between TEFL, TESOL, and CELTA certifications lie in their focus and target audience. TEFL is more suitable for those looking to teach English abroad to non-native speakers, while TESOL is a more comprehensive certification that can cater to a wider range of learners. CELTA, on the other hand, is specifically designed for teaching English to adults and is highly respected in the field of English language teaching. When choosing a certification, it is essential to consider your career goals and target student population to determine which certification is the best fit for you.
